According to various outlets, West Ham are seriously considering a move for Club Brugge midfielder, Raphael Onyedika Nwadike. While nothing concrete has emerged yet, the player's name has reportedly featured in internal discussions about possible reinforcements ahead of the run-in. Negotiations are still active, and with no other teams linked, West Ham appear to have a clear path to completing the deal. In season 25/26, West Ham are conceding 2.33 goals per game (14 in 6 games), which points to a lack of control in midfield. Raphael Onyedika Nwadike would be expected to calm things down and protect the back line better.
